Setting Up Alerts for Overspending in Personal Finance Apps
To set up alerts for overspending in personal finance apps, users typically begin by linking their financial accounts, such as checking, savings, or credit card accounts, to the app. This integration enables real-time tracking of expenditure across various sources.
Next, users define their spending thresholds based on monthly budgets or specific expense categories. Many apps allow customization, so alerts can be tailored to personal financial goals, such as not exceeding a certain amount in dining out or entertainment.
Once thresholds are established, users configure notification preferences. Common methods include SMS alerts, email notifications, or in-app push notifications. This ensures timely alerts whenever spending approaches or exceeds predefined limits.
Some apps also offer automated monitoring with intelligent flagging of unusual activity, further aiding in proactive overspending management. Proper setup of these alerts enhances financial discipline and is vital for effective personal finance management, particularly when integrated with insurance-conscious planning.

Common Challenges in Implementing Overspending Alerts
Implementing alerts for overspending presents several challenges that can impact their effectiveness. One primary difficulty lies in accurately setting spending thresholds that are both meaningful and adaptable to individual financial habits. Rigid limits may lead to frequent false alerts or missed overspending events.
Another challenge involves timely and reliable notification delivery. Ensuring alerts reach users through preferred channels—such as SMS, email, or app notifications—requires seamless integration with diverse financial institutions and platforms. Technical issues or delays can compromise the alert system’s responsiveness.
Additionally, maintaining privacy and data security is crucial. Handling sensitive financial information necessitates robust encryption and compliance with data protection regulations. Any breach or vulnerability may discourage users from enabling alerts for overspending.
Finally, user engagement can be inconsistent. Some users might ignore alerts if they perceive them as intrusive or irrelevant, reducing their utility in preventing overspending. Overcoming these challenges requires ongoing system optimization, user education, and privacy assurance.
